California has changed thier Proposition 65 Laws to require that we let every California customer that buys a Firearm or Ammunition from us that "This product can expose you to chemicals including Lead, which is known to the State of California to cause cancer and birth defects or other reproductive harm. For more Information go to https://www.p65Warnings.ca.gov

We are Registered with the California Dept. of Justice and we will ship any CA Legal Firearm to your CA FFL for you.
If you are Law Enforcement or otherwise Roster Exempt we will be happy to ship any Firearm to you CA FFL for you.
We can not ship any Ammunition to the state of California.

Q: Can I purchase firearms online?A: Yes, you most certainly can! The process is actually quite simple; just follow these steps:
1) Find the item you want. (Like the many deals posted Here in our Store, for example!)
2) Find an FFL (Federal firearms license) holder to complete the transfer. You can't just have firearms shipped to you; they need to be shipped to an FFL holder where you can pick them up (and complete a federally-mandated background check). Most FFLs will charge a nominal fee for this; prices may vary depending on where you live. ($25 seems to be an "average" price.)

We get alot of questions about buying Semi-Auto AR-15 Rifles in the State of Colorado. It is actually a pretty simple process. Colorado only has a 15 round magazine limit that effects AR-15 sales. So all other Semi-Auto AR-15 Rifle features are legal in our state. If you find an AR-15 Rifle that you like you can purchase it and either have the FFL Dealer keep the standard capacity 20 or 30 round magazine and sell the Rifle to you without a magazine or you can ask your FFL Dealer to swap the factory magazine for a CO legal 10 or 15 round version. Standard capacity magazines that you owned prior to the magazine limit law taking effect are still legal to own and use in the State of Colorado.
